1. Evgeni Malkin - Penguins - 2008 Preview:

Evgeni Malkin, a.k.a. "Gino", finished just 6 points shy of the league leader and fellow countrman Alexander Ovechkin. Malkin stepped up his performance in the absence of Crosby and led the Penguins to a second place finish in the Eastern Conference. Malkin's only knock seems to be his lackluster performance against the Wings in the finals. The Penguins added Satan Fedetenko which should fill the void of the loss of Malone and company.

2007 - 08 Statistics: Goals 47 - Assists 59 - Pts. 106

2008 - 09 Projection: Goals 53- Assists 64- Pts. 117

 

2. Pavel Datsyuk - Red Wings - 2008 Preview:

Datsyuk and company cashed in on another Stanely Cup win for Hockey Town. The team remains largely the same with one explosive addition in Marion Hossa. Hard to believe the wings have picked up a player of his caliber. If Hossa ends up finding chemistry with Datsyuk, Pavel's numbers will explode. Hossa may be with Zetterburg, but either way Datsyuk will be a fantasy stud again. Last year he was an impressive +41. That's huge number for pool players.

2007 - 08 Statistics: Goals 31 - Assists 66 - Pts. 97

2008 - 09 Projection: Goals 26 - Assists 89 - Pts. 115

 

3.Sydney Crosby - Penguins - 2008 Preview:

The kid keeps producing and there's no reason to believe things change so long as he stays injury free. For Penguin fans, Hossa departure will sting a bit, but Crosby is a player who will make those around him better. I believe Satan or Fedetenko will flank him on the wing. The latter of the two would fill the Malone absence and Satan has a scoring touch which could have him seeing new career totals playing with a player like Crosby. He may share the spotlight with Malkin but you can still count on a bunch of power play goals and assists.

2007 - 08 Statistics: Goals 24 - Assists 48 - Pts. 72

2008 - 09 Projection: Goals 37 - Assists 69 - Pts. 106

 

4.Vincent Lecavalier - 2008 Preview:

Lecavalier managed 92 points on a dismal Tampa Bay team last year. The Lightning started their overhaul this off season by quietly firing their former coach Tortorella. Since July 1, the Lightning have been adding players left and right. Ryane Malone is the wild card in this scenario. He's strong skater who is developing into a recognizable power forward in this league. I have some reservations about the numbers Malone put up in Tampa, but he'll surely help creat even more room for Lecavalier and St. Louis. He's also a big guy who can play the power play which will give Lecavalier room to skate and another option in front of the net. Don't worry about the big contract. This guy is worth every penny and will perform.

2007 - 08 Statistics: Goals 40 - Assists 52- Pts. 92

2008 - 09 Projection: Goals 44 - Assists 59 - Pts. 103

6. Nicklas Backstrom - Capitals - 2008 Preview:

Backstom was one of our sleepers last year and he answered the bell for fantasy owners. His 69 points during his rookie campaign has put him in the spotlight as an elite player in the NHL. His goal total will surely improve this season and while playing with Ovechkin the assists will surely be right there again. Washington is back on the hockey map and Backstrom is the number two reason why.

2007 - 08 Statistics: Goals 14 - Assists 55 - Pts. 69

2008 - 09 Projection: Goals 24 - Assists 62 - Pts. 86
